Developer Sinister Cyclops announced that their action platformer Spartan will be launching on Nintendo Switch on April 1st. The game is a throwback to challenging 2D platformers of the 80s and 90s. You will need 725 MB of free space on your Switch; the game will cost $11.99 in North America. Watch the trailer for Spartan in the embedded tweet below:

Hollow Knight is currently one of the most anticipated indie games announced for Switch. As such, many people were hoping that the game would be featured in the Nindies Showcase airing later today. Unfortunately, that won’t be the case – developer Team Cherry stated on Twitter that the game won’t be part of the Nindies Showcase. However, they said that info on the Switch version progress and the game’s release date would be coming later this week.

It feels like it has been awhile since one of the global missions has been failed, but the most recent one has ended short of its goal. It was intended for their to be one million Pokémon traded, but only 771,567 were actually traded. A gift of 1,000 or 2,000 FC is still available via the global link.

The visual novel Higurashi no Naku Koro ni Hou is being brought to the Nintendo Switch in Japan by Entergram. The game will release July 26th for 7,980 yen. The game will have all nineteen of the original story’s chapters as well as three additional scenarios for the console’s debut.

A few new special quests have been added to Fire Emblem Heroes that use all nine kinds of weapons. Do these quests and be awarded orbs, refining stones, sacred coins and more.

This week we get the ultra challenge stage for Buzzwole and the great challenge stages of Cyndaquil (Winking), Registeel, Groudon, Mimikyu & Dhelmise. The daily Pokemon are Maractus, Dunsparce, Qwilfish, Durant & Heatmor and the once per day Pokemon is Landorus Incarnate Forme. Finally there will be a special stage for Genesect and a Giratina Escalation Battle that will remain for two weeks.

This week’s Famitsu review scores are as follows:

80s Overdrive (3DS) – 7/6/7/8
Biyoushi Debut Monogatari: Top Sutairisuto o Mezasou! (3DS) – 7/7/7/8
Enkan no Memoria: Kakera Tomoshi (PS Vita) – 7/7/7/8
Galtia V Edition (PS Vita) – 8/7/7/7
Memories Off: Innocent Fille (PS4/PSV) – 10/7/7/8
The Men of Yoshiwara: Ohgiya (NSW) – 7/7/7/6
PriPara: All Idol Perfect Stage (NSW) – 7/8/8/7
Super Robot Wars X (PS4/PSV) – 9/8/8/8

One Man Left has a new trailer ready for the turn-based strategy game Hex Gambit. You can view it below.

After Hex Gambit debuts on Steam on April 17, One Man Left will be focusing on the Switch version which is slated for later this year.
